How Window Tinting Works

The underlying science of window tinting is fascinating and practical, based on a multi-layered film composition that interacts cleverly with light. These layers, often made from polyester materials and metalized coatings, mitigate light’s effects synergistically. Depending on their design, these films can reflect, absorb, or filter out sunlight, thus reducing glare and diminishing heat transfer within the vehicle. Such meticulous engineering makes window tints—whether used in automobiles or as residential window film—effective shields against harsh sunlight while allowing clear visibility from within. Energy Efficiency and Cost Savings

One key advantage of window tinting is its contribution to enhanced energy efficiency. By blocking a significant amount of solar heat, window films help maintain a cooler car interior. This thermoregulation reduces the dependency on air conditioning systems, thus lowering fuel consumption. Vehicle owners often note a marked improvement in fuel economy, attributing these savings to the reduced operational load on climate control systems.

UV Protection and Skin Health

Quality window tints are designed to block up to 99% of harmful UV rays, a crucial feature for safeguarding passengers’ health. Continuous exposure to ultraviolet radiation poses significant health risks, including skin cancer and premature aging. By acting as a protective barrier, window tints significantly reduce these risks. In addition to protecting occupants, window tints shield the vehicle’s interior from sun damage, preventing upholstery from fading and cracking. Legal Considerations for Window Tinting

Vehicle owners must understand regional laws and regulations regarding window tinting before making any application. These regulations often stipulate permissible tint darkness and visibility levels, varying widely across jurisdictions. Failure to comply with these legal requirements can result in penalties, thus accentuating the need for due diligence when selecting tint levels.
